    Totally depends on how busy the appraisers are. I order appraisals at my job (mortgage lender 32 years).. they are taking 3-4 weeks right now because they are so busy! Once they actually see the house we normally get it back in 3-4 days.

    Depending on how busy a local market is, an appraisal can take place within days of the lender's request, or it can take up to 2 or 3 weeks. Again, depending on how busy a local market is, appraisers can get their reports out in a day or a week.

    Depends on how busy the appraiser is - I have had them take one day and I have had them take a week and a half. And, unluckily, you are not allowed to contact the appraiser to hurry up the process (technically, if you contact the appraiser, that could be considered interference and the lender can shut down the mortgage)
